    Here is a sample of "A PROBLEM" 1400/2:00PM today. Guy on FGT has a pistol for sale.

    I send message where is Brinson?

    He says "I'm in georgia north of tallahassee. I can travel a reasonable distance to meet. thanks, Bob"

    I say Regrets, out of State. Thanks

    He says "no problem. but it is perfectly legal for one individual to sell personal firearms to another out of state."

    This my friends will put you in jail. PER ATF AN OUT OF STATE BUYER MAY ONLY BUY A LONG GUN FROM A FFL. IF SELLER TRAVELLS TO FL, IT IS STILL AGAINST THE LAW FOR HIM TO SELL AND YOU TO BUY HIS FIREARMS DIRECTLY.


    I send:

    Bob,
    It is illegal for me to buy a handgun or long gun from a private party of state. It is also illegal for you to come to Fl and sell directly to a private party resident of FL. For you sake, check the ATF regs before you have a major problem.

    Respectfully,
    WR

    Your not going to believe this. After all the above and I tell him to read the ATF regs he sends:

    rdhvrg@surfsouth.com
    3:14 PM (2 hours ago)

    my brother, who lives in malone, can sell it to you.

    Now you see his email and he goes by "bulletbob" on FGT. He is either a real dumbass, real desperate, or ATF bait (one way or another). Yep, I threw him under the bus, wish he stayed under his rock. When I tell you I don't want to do your illegal deal and you keep asking me to do it one way or another: you got nothing coming.

    Whether you know this or not,

    The local ATF is aware of this forum and has been/is watching the sales section.

    The laws are out there and they are not a secret. If you don't know what they are, find out. http://www.atf.gov/firearms/faq/unlicensed-persons.html is a good starting point.

    If you're uncomfortable selling to someone, don't complete the sale or do it through an FFL to cover yourself.

    FWIW



    Lets bump this up, nothing has changed in regard to the laws, if you don't know them, you should get to know them prior to making a transaction.

    The site has grown quite a bit since Nate posted this, so I would imagine the attention that "we" receive has only increased.
